Green Roofs and Air Quality Improvement in Urban Areas

Green roofs, also known as vegetated roofs or eco-roofs, are innovative sustainable solutions that can significantly contribute to improving air quality in urban areas. These roofs are designed to incorporate vegetation, such as grass, plants, and trees, creating a living ecosystem on top of buildings.

One of the key ways in which green roofs help improve air quality is through their ability to reduce air pollution. Urban areas are often plagued by high levels of air pollution due to the concentration of vehicles, industrial activities, and other sources of emissions. Green roofs act as natural filters, absorbing and trapping airborne pollutants, including particulate matter, nitrogen dioxide, and carbon dioxide.

By capturing and filtering pollutants, green roofs help to mitigate the negative health effects associated with poor air quality. Particulate matter, for example, can cause respiratory problems and cardiovascular diseases when inhaled. Green roofs help to reduce the concentration of these harmful particles in the air, creating a healthier environment for urban dwellers.

In addition to filtering pollutants, green roofs also play a crucial role in reducing the urban heat island effect. Urban areas tend to be significantly warmer than surrounding rural areas due to the abundance of heat-absorbing surfaces, such as concrete and asphalt. This excessive heat can exacerbate air pollution and contribute to the formation of smog.

Green roofs act as natural coolants by absorbing and evaporating solar radiation, reducing the ambient temperature in urban areas. This cooling effect helps to mitigate the heat island effect, making cities more comfortable and reducing the energy demand for air conditioning. By reducing the need for energy-intensive cooling systems, green roofs indirectly contribute to reducing air pollution from power plants.

Furthermore, green roofs provide additional benefits to air quality through their ability to support biodiversity. Urban areas often lack green spaces and habitats for wildlife, leading to a decline in biodiversity. Green roofs act as mini-ecosystems, providing a refuge for plants, insects, birds, and other wildlife. This increased biodiversity can have positive cascading effects on air quality, as diverse ecosystems are more resilient and better equipped to filter pollutants.

In conclusion, green roofs offer a multifaceted approach to improving air quality in urban areas. By filtering pollutants, reducing the urban heat island effect, and supporting biodiversity, these innovative roof systems contribute to creating healthier and more sustainable cities.
